Output 6fa38575093149b3c0d5cb3512917987682fe07af242dc688125bed94050b92e:1

value
25046128665
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81fd50bff75f3da64f23e91d06991bed3785e3ca OP_EQUALVERIFY OP_CHECKSIG
address
1CrKdQpcB8tQCqxYCto1PX5SUw6EC6TZkJ
transaction
6fa38575093149b3c0d5cb3512917987682fe07af242dc688125bed94050b92e
spent
true